For your information: downloading files and folders from OneDrive keeps them on your cloud drive. If you want to move photos from OneDrive to computer (“Ctrl+X” them), then you need to manually delete downloaded files and folders. OneDrive will move these files to recycle bin so be sure to remove them from there too. OneDrive performs two-way syncing. If you delete a file from your local OneDrive folder, it will be deleted from the cloud and vice versa. Make space on your device
Before you delete anything, make sure that you back up the photos and videos that you still want. When you use iCloud Photos and delete a photo or video on one device, it's also deleted on all other devices where you're signed in with the same Apple ID. Learn how to delete photos and videos in iCloud Photos on iCloud.com.
To see how much storage you have left on your device, go to Settings > General > [Device] Storage. Learn more about managing your device photo storage.
Keep only what you want
Tap Trash to delete photos and videos from your iPhone, iPad, or iPod touch. When you delete photos, they go into your Recently Deleted album. They'll stay in there for 30 days in case you need to restore them, and then they will be permanently deleted.
If you add photos to your iPhone, iPad, or iPod touch from your computer, you can't delete them directly from your device in the Photos app. Learn how to delete the photos from iTunes.
Delete a photo
- Open the Photos app.
- Tap All Photos and select the photo or video that you want to delete.
- Tap Trash > Delete Photo.
Delete multiple photos
- Open the Photos app and tap All Photos, then tap Select.
- Tap multiple photos, or slide your finger across multiple photos to select more than one.
- Tap Trash to delete multiple photos.
Get your photos back

- Open the Photos app and go to the Albums tab.
- Open the Recently Deleted album and tap Select.
- Tap each photo or video that you want to keep.
- Tap Recover and confirm that you want to recover the photos.
If you're missing a photo or video, you can try these steps to find it.
Delete photos permanently
If you want to permanently delete your photos or videos within 30 days, you can remove them from the Recently Deleted album. When you delete a photo from this album, you can't get it back.
- Open the Photos app and go to the Albums tab.
- Open the Recently Deleted album and tap Select.
- Tap each photo or video that you want to permanently delete.
- Tap Delete and confirm that you want to delete the photos.
Delete and reset everything
Before you sell or give away your device, you should reset it and delete all of your photos and videos. When you erase the content and settings on your device, everything is removed and reset - including songs, videos, contacts, photos, calendar information, and anything else - but stays stored securely in iCloud. All of your device settings are restored to their factory condition. Learn what to do before you sell, give away, or trade in your iPhone, iPad, or iPod touch.
Once upon a time, when OneDrive was still called SkyDrive, the words “album” and “folder” meant the same thing. The only difference was that a folder containing photos was called “album”. Nowadays the term “Album” describes something totally different.
OneDrive still has files and folders, of course, but when you click Photos, over in the left sidebar, you are taken into a “new world”.

That “new world” lists All Photos, Albums, Tags, and Places in the menu bar.
So what are those? For this article we will stick to just Albums.
Let’s step back a bit in time. Older folks may remember the card catalogs in libraries, real libraries with books on shelves. The card catalogs were organized by title, some by subject. Once you found what you were looking for there was a reference to the actual location of the book – I am simplifying just a little. What I am trying to say is that you got a reference that led you to the book.
Well OneDrive Albums work in a similar way. What you can place into an Album are not your actual photos but references to them. When you add a photo to an Album, the actual photo stays in the folder that it is in, but you can see the photo in the Album.
Making an Album
Cisco asa license key cli. It may help to understand Albums better by going through the steps of making one. When you are in Albums there is an option on the menu bar, + New album.
The + New album link brings up options to select the photos to add to the album either from Choose photos with the photos in date order (illustrated here) or Choose from folders, with the folders arranged just the way you see them when you first log into OneDrive (illustrated below next).
It is possible to select any photos, located anywhere in OneDrive, with no regard to their present sharing settings, and add them to an Album. The photos are not moved, they stay where they are. In the Album the photos are merely “referenced”, but you can see them.
You can arrange the photos in the Album as you like. The Album can be shared, just like a folder or an individual photo. Photos can be included in other Albums. Remember, the actual photo files stay in their actual locations.
